NovemberNameChangeYeahBaby · 05/02/2021 23:19

I don't think there is a mind stone in our timeline, they borrowed it from the sceptre and popped it straight back. AlternateLoki is running amok with the alternative universe space stone. In our timeline Thanos reduced all of our infinity stones to atoms - but that said, perhaps someone sufficiently adept at manipulating matter could reassemble those atoms?

OP posts:
NovemberNameChangeYeahBaby · 05/02/2021 23:22

But having said that, I feel that Marvel Studios are perhaps done with infinity stones and will want to start with a fresh arc, whatever that may be. It took 10+ years for the infinity stones to all be gathered, used and destroyed, it seems a bit stale to bring them back to start again. But then again there was a LOT of infinity stones talk in this episode so perhaps my instinct is miles off.
